Output 104e35b9d0f5dc6c29603ebc2d286b0b17827e0ef60d8876f7663f64bb03b023:0

value
1053251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fe1e2f100872ef2a9eb3d3553e523fc68dea1b5 OP_EQUAL
address
3LeCQ7yhKJLWUPispYnxT8u837Wg45KPx4
transaction
104e35b9d0f5dc6c29603ebc2d286b0b17827e0ef60d8876f7663f64bb03b023
spent
true